Which strategy would not correctly solve this story problem?    Kent had some muffins at his bake sale table. He had twice as ma

ny muffins as bagels. He had 10 bagels. Kent sold 5 muffins before lunch and then sold another 6 muffins after lunch. How many muffins did Kent have left?

Since he had twice as many muffins as bagels he would have 20 :
10×2=20

first you need to find how many he sold :
5+6=11

now subtract :
20-11=9

Kent had 9 muffins left
